Sky: Milan offer contract to Atletico Madrid forward with €12m fee touted

AC Milan’s summer window appears to be constantly moving even in early July and they have made a contract offer to Alvaro Morata, a report claims.

According to the latest from Sky, Milan have raised their offer to Chelsea for Christian Pulisic. The latest bid put forward is €22m euros including bonuses, broken down into €18m for the fixed portion and €4m in add-ons, a figure that comes close to the asking price.

However, the movements in attack are not limited to Pulisic. Milan have offered Morata a four-year contract worth €4m net per season.

The Spaniard – who still has three years on his contract with Atletico Madrid – has a release clause of €10m (approximately €12m when including taxes).

The Rossoneri are therefore evaluating the amount for the overall operation, when factoring in the value of the clause and the salary package.

Morata also has offers from Saudi, but he would prefer to stay in Europe as per the source.
